.ContentContainer{height:100vh;width:100%}.ContentContainer .ContentContainer-content{height:100%}.ContentContainer .ContentContainer-content.ContentContainer-unlicensed{height:calc(100% - 1.5em)}.ContentContainer .ContentContainer-content .ContentContainer-tabs{height:2.2em}.ContentContainer .ContentContainer-content .ContentContainer-tabs button.GcxTab-Tab{min-height:auto;min-width:112px;max-width:192px}.ContentContainer .ContentContainer-content .ContentContainer-tabs .TabButton-modified{font-size:1.125rem;margin-right:3px}.ContentContainer .ContentContainer-content .ContentContainer-editor{height:calc(100% - 2.2em)}.ContentContainer .ContentContainer-license{height:1.5em;text-align:right;background-color:#f6d7ad;padding:.1em 1.1em}.Dashboard{width:100%;height:100%;display:flex;flex-direction:column}.Dashboard-logo{height:100%;width:100%;background-image:url(../../static/media/Dashboard-bg.250479d6.png);background-repeat:no-repeat;background-position:100% 0;opacity:.7;position:absolute;left:0;z-index:-1}.Dashboard-section-title,.Dashboard-title{color:#666;font-family:"Segoe UI Light","Helvetica Neue","Droid Sans",Helvetica,Arial,sans-serif}.Dashboard-title{font-size:3em;margin:.5em 0;padding-left:1em}.Dashboard-section{flex:1 1;overflow-y:auto;padding-left:3em}.Dashboard-section-title{font-size:2em}.Dashboard-items-grid{display:flex;flex-wrap:wrap;position:relative;min-height:7em}.SaveAs-buttons{text-align:right;margin-top:1em;margin-right:-.25em}.SignInSplash{display:flex;flex-direction:column;height:100%;overflow:auto;width:100%}.SignInSplash-content{background-image:url(../../static/media/Icon-background.b50f7d93.png);background-position:100% 0;background-repeat:no-repeat;color:#fff;display:flex;flex:1 1}.SignInSplash-header-icon{margin-right:.625em;font-size:3em}.SignInSplash-image-container{flex:1 1;text-align:right;padding-left:2em}.SignInSplash-image-container img{padding-top:5rem;width:auto;max-width:900px}.SignInSplash-hero-image{padding-top:5rem;width:35rem}.SignInSplash-p{font-size:.925em;line-height:1em;margin-bottom:.5em}.SignInSplash-sign-in-container{margin:6em 0 0 8%;width:30%}.SignInSplash-sign-in-title{font-size:2.25em;font-weight:100;margin-bottom:.75em}.SignInSplash-start-trial{font-size:1.5rem}.SignInSplash-trial-divider{border:1px solid #fff;margin-top:5rem}@media (max-width:1100px){.SignInSplash-sign-in-container{width:80%}.SignInSplash-image-container{display:none}.SignInSplash-content{flex-direction:column}}.DataSourcePanel{margin-left:2em;margin-right:2em}.DataSourcePanel-buttons{text-align:right;margin-bottom:1em;margin-top:1em;margin-right:-.25em}.DataSourcePanelTitle{white-space:nowrap;overflow:hidden;text-overflow:ellipsis}.DataSources{padding-top:1em}.DataSources .GcxButton{margin-left:1em}.DataSources .status-message,.Help{padding:1em}.Help{display:flex;flex-direction:column;height:100%}.Help-version{font-size:.85em}.Help-header{text-align:center;margin-bottom:2em}.Help-logo{margin:2em auto 1em;text-align:center}.Help-logo-icon{font-size:7em}.Help-links{flex:1 1;padding-left:1em}.Help-links a{display:block;padding:.2em 0}.Help-footer{font-size:.9em}.Deployment{margin-left:2em;margin-right:2em}.Deployment h3{margin-top:1.5em;margin-bottom:.5em;font-size:1.25em;font-weight:400}.Deployment a{display:block;padding:.2em 0}.Info{padding:1em 0}.Info .Info-details{padding:0 1em 1em}.Info .Info-menu-item{padding-left:1.75em}.Info .url-container a{margin:.5em 0 .25em;text-decoration:none;width:100%}.Info .url-container a svg{width:15px;height:13px;margin-left:.25em}.Info .url-container .GcxInput{width:14.25em}.Info .url-container .GcxInput input{width:100%;border-radius:2px 0 0 2px}.Info .url-container button{margin-top:-5px;height:1.4em;width:1.4em;padding:0;border-top-left-radius:0;border-top-right-radius:2px;border-bottom-left-radius:0;border-bottom-right-radius:2px;border:1px solid #ccc;border-left:none}.Info .url-container button svg{width:.75em;height:.75em;margin-left:2px}.Info .url-container .copy-button-notification{position:absolute;bottom:-2em;left:50%;transform:translateX(-50%);color:#97979f;padding:.5em;border-radius:2px;font-size:.6em}.FileMenu{padding-top:2em;background-color:#fff}.File-flyout{padding-left:2rem}.FileMenu{padding-top:2rem}.FilePanel-no-items{margin:1em 2em}.FilePanel-primary-title{white-space:nowrap;font-size:1em;font-weight:600}.FilePanel-secondary-title{font-style:italic;font-weight:400;margin:.25em 0}.SaveAsPanelContent{margin-left:3.5em;width:60%}.JobDetailPanel{margin-left:2em;margin-right:2em}.JobDetailPanel-buttons{text-align:right;margin-bottom:1em;margin-top:1em;margin-right:-.25em}.JobDetailPanel-ticket,.JobDetailPanelTitle{white-space:nowrap;overflow:hidden;text-overflow:ellipsis}.JobListPanel{padding-top:1em}.JobListPanel .status-message{padding:1em}.Sidebar{z-index:2}.Sidebar .Sidebar-ProductIcon-btn{border:2px solid transparent;display:block;font-size:1rem;padding-top:.25rem;width:100%}.Sidebar .Sidebar-ProductIcon-btn-focused{border:2px solid #e9e9ea}.Sidebar .Sidebar-menu-panel-width{width:18.5em}.LayerReportWizard-hidden{display:none}.LayerReportWizard-buttons{text-align:right;margin-top:1em;margin-right:-.25em}.LayerReportWizardListItem.selected{box-shadow:.05em .05em .5em 0 #dbdbde;border:1px solid #187ec0;background-color:#e8f2f9}.LayerReportWizardListItem{border:1px solid transparent}.SelectTablePanel-loader{min-height:3em}.App{height:100vh;display:flex;flex-direction:row}.App .App-content{z-index:1}.App .App-dialog{z-index:3}.App .App-loader{z-index:2}.App .Notification .Notification-content{background-color:#e39236}.App .Notification a{color:#fff}.App .Notification svg{fill:#fff}.dx-theme-marker{font-family:"dx.generic.light"}